WebApr 12, 2024 · Self-conscious shyness is a later-developing subtype of shyness that emerges around 3 to 4 years of age and coincides with the development of self-awareness, perspective taking, embarrassment, and self-conscious emotions. Self-conscious shyness involves an individual’s ability to assume a detached-observer perspective toward the self. candle light drawings jokeWebOct 25, 2011 · justine hennessey October 26th, 2011 at 3:14 PM .
